首页病毒恢复区mysql数据表恢复

mysql数据表恢复

分类病毒恢复区时间2025-02-16 11:01:12发布病毒恢复哥浏览1299
摘要:MySQL数据表恢复攻略:全方位数据丢失解决方案互联网技术的飞速发展,数据已经成为企业运营的重要资产。然而,数据丢失问题却时常困扰着企业和个人。MySQL作为一款流行的开源数据库,其数据表恢复成为许多用户关注的焦点。本文将为您全面MySQL数据表恢复的方法,助您轻松应对数据丢失的困境。一、MySQL数据表恢复概述MySQL数据表恢复主要分为以下几种情况:1. 数据表文件损坏:由于磁盘故障、软件错误...

MySQL数据表恢复攻略:全方位数据丢失解决方案

互联网技术的飞速发展,数据已经成为企业运营的重要资产。然而,数据丢失问题却时常困扰着企业和个人。MySQL作为一款流行的开源数据库,其数据表恢复成为许多用户关注的焦点。本文将为您全面MySQL数据表恢复的方法,助您轻松应对数据丢失的困境。

图片 mysql数据表恢复

图片 mysql数据表恢复1

一、MySQL数据表恢复概述

MySQL数据表恢复主要分为以下几种情况:

1. 数据表文件损坏:由于磁盘故障、软件错误等原因导致数据表文件损坏。

2. 数据表结构损坏:数据表结构在创建或修改过程中出现错误,导致数据表无法正常使用。

3. 数据丢失:由于误操作、软件故障等原因导致数据丢失。

二、MySQL数据表恢复方法

1. 使用MySQL自带的恢复工具

MySQL自带的恢复工具包括:

(1)mysqlcheck:用于检查和优化MySQL数据库。

(2)myisamchk:用于检查和优化MyISAM存储引擎的数据表。

(3)mysqlhotcopy:用于快速复制MySQL数据库。

以下是使用mysqlcheck和myisamchk恢复数据表的示例:

(1)使用mysqlcheck恢复数据表:

```bash

mysqlcheck -u 用户名 -p 数据库名 表名

```

(2)使用myisamchk恢复数据表:

```bash

myisamchk -r 数据库名.表名

```

2. 使用备份文件恢复数据表

如果事先进行了数据备份,可以使用以下方法恢复数据表:

(1)将备份文件移动到MySQL数据目录下。

(2)删除原数据表文件。

(3)将备份文件重命名,替换原数据表文件。

(4)重启MySQL服务。

3. 使用第三方数据恢复工具

市面上有很多第三方数据恢复工具,如:EasyRecovery、Recuva等。这些工具可以帮助您恢复损坏的MySQL数据表。以下是使用EasyRecovery恢复数据表的步骤:

(1)运行EasyRecovery软件。

(2)选择“数据恢复”功能。

(3)选择“MySQL数据库文件”作为恢复对象。

(4)选择损坏的数据表文件。

(5)点击“开始恢复”按钮。

(6)等待恢复完成。

三、预防数据丢失的措施

1. 定期备份:定期对MySQL数据库进行备份,以确保在数据丢失时能够及时恢复。

2. 使用RAID技术:采用RAID技术可以提高数据的安全性,降低数据丢失的风险。

3. 定期检查磁盘:定期检查磁盘的健康状况,确保磁盘稳定运行。

4. 数据加密:对敏感数据进行加密,防止数据泄露。

5. 建立数据恢复策略:制定详细的数据恢复策略,明确数据恢复流程和责任人。

图片 mysql数据表恢复2

MySQL数据表恢复是数据库管理员必须掌握的技能。本文详细介绍了MySQL数据表恢复的方法,包括使用MySQL自带的恢复工具、备份文件恢复和第三方数据恢复工具。同时,还介绍了预防数据丢失的措施,帮助您更好地保护数据安全。希望本文对您有所帮助。

建瓯数据资料恢复价格 监控硬盘数据怎样恢复